Abstract:
      As the stabilization missions of the spacecraft on libration point Halo orbits of Sun-Earth system,energy consumption and orbit maintaining precision are their contradict objectives.This paper proposed a multi-objective optimization method to design time-varying controller in the Halo orbit stabilization missions.Firstly,a time-varying controller,based on the linearization CRTBP model,is constructed.Then,the weighting matrix elements of the controller are optimized with multi-objective algorithm.Finally,a study case,considering environment errors,is optimized and the Pareto fronts of the optimization results,showing the trade-off between the fuel consumption and orbit maintaining,prove the feasibility of this method.
